what force is needed to give a 0.25-kg arrow an acceleration of 196 m/s/s

Respuesta :

Zoey04 Zoey04
  • 05-01-2018
Force (f) = ?

Acceleration (a) = 196 m/s^2

Mass (m) = 0.25 kg

F = (m) • (a)

F = (0.25) • (196)

F = 49 N

Answer : 49 N
